Description
The ParaTech LabTop 3000 Parylene coater uses a multi-stage thermal process to deposit a conformal parylene film on your substrates. Multiple wafers up to 150 mm diameter may be coated at once. Samples are under vacuum during and not subject to heat during coating.
Applications
- Bio-compatible/moisture protection packaging
- Dielectric polymer coating
